De la Rosa tips Raikkonen and Lotus to shine this season

Kimi Raikkonen is still up to the task of performing at his best in formula one. That is the claim of Pedro de la Rosa, who in 2006 was the famous Finn's race teammate at McLaren just before Raikkonen - now 32 - switched to Ferrari and won the world championship.

The so-called 'iceman' has been out of F1 for two years and on his comeback in Australia last week dropped the ball with a miserable qualifying performance. It has emerged Raikkonen came into the pits to change the tint of his helmet visor, and could not get back out for a crucial final qualifying run. According to Helsingin Sanomat newspaper, Raikkonen described the incident as "a little f*ck up", and a day later had to be reminded on the radio about the meaning of blue flags.

De la Rosa, however - who was a mere spectator in Melbourne after failing to qualify with HRT - said Sunday in Australia was a fantastic race performance by Kimi. "Kimi is a phenomenal talent and definitely one of the best drivers I have ever seen," the Spaniard is quoted by another Finnish newspaper, Turun Sanomat. "Kimi and his team (Lotus) look really competitive. My guess is that they will be the biggest surprise of the season," added de la Rosa. (GMM)
